AN ACT relating to the qualified elementary and secondary education scholarship federal tax credit.

Create a new section of KRS Chapter 43 to elect for the Commonwealth to participate in the qualified elementary and secondary education scholarship federal tax credit program; designate the Auditor of Public Accounts as the officer to submit the Commonwealth's election and list of scholarship granting organizations to the United States Secretary of the Treasury; require the Auditor to maintain the Commonwealth's list of scholarship granting organizations and maintain certain information on the Auditor's website; authorize the Auditor to promulgate administrative regulations necessary to establish the list; and authorize the Auditor to enter into agreements to assist with implementing the section.
